The Chronology of Ancient Kingdoms Amended
To Which is Prefix'd, A Short Chronicle from the First Memory of Things in Europe, to the Conquest of Persia by Alexander the Great
by Isaac Newton
Paperback, 141 Pages, Published 2019 by Independently Published
ISBN-13: 978-1-09-576790-0, ISBN: 1-09-576790-9

"The Chronology of Ancient Kingdoms Amended (To Which is Prefix'd, A Short Chronicle from the First Memory of Things in Europe, to the Conquest of Persia by Alexander the Great), by Isaac Newton, was originally published posthumously in 1728. The work is a look into ancient chronology, which details the rise and history of various ancient kingdoms throughout antiquity.
